Output 59069ab3543eac80559719f68d02e41b657d82ac0bd9824d9ab7d23295d543ae:0

value
17498749
script pubkey
OP_0 OP_PUSHBYTES_20 15be3c52fbd9bcdbe5fda2be08876e2b325172d8
address
ltc1qzklrc5hmmx7dhe0a52lq3pmw9ve9zukccg4khh
transaction
59069ab3543eac80559719f68d02e41b657d82ac0bd9824d9ab7d23295d543ae
spent
true